                  TITLE 15--COMMERCE AND FOREIGN TRADE
 
      CHAPTER IV--FOREIGN-TRADE ZONES BOARD, DEPARTMENT OF COMMERCE
 
PART 400_REGULATIONS OF THE FOREIGN-TRADE ZONES BOARD--Table of Contents
 
           Subpart F_Notice, Hearings, Record and Information
 
Sec.  400.53  Information.

    (a) Request for information. The Board may request submission of any 
information, including business proprietary information, and written 
argument necessary or appropriate to the proceeding.
    (b) Public information. Except as provided in paragraph (c) of this 
section, the Board will consider all information submitted in a 
proceeding to be public information. If the person submitting the 
information does not agree to its public disclosure, the Board will 
return the information and not consider it in the proceeding.
    (c) Business proprietary information. Persons submitting business 
proprietary information and requesting protection from public disclosure 
shall mark the cover page ``business proprietary,'' as well as the top 
of each page on which such information appears.
    (d) Disclosure of information. Disclosure of public information will 
be governed by 15 CFR part 4. Public information in the official record 
will be available for inspection and copying at the Office of the 
Executive Secretary, Foreign-Trade Zones Board, U.S. Department of 
Commerce Building, Pennsylvania Avenue and 14th Street, NW., Washington, 
DC 20230.
